Eurofins UK Environment Testing is seeking a detail-oriented team player to organise and register water samples in our IT system, ensuring accurate sorting and timely registration to meet customer requirements.
You will work closely with other departments to keep testing timelines on track, adhere to health and safety procedures, and help maintain high standards of cleanliness and accuracy in a fast-paced lab environment.
